Twitter reacts as Ben Stokes slams his first ever World Cup hundred

Ben Stokes scored 108 of 84 balls against Netherlands in Pune.
In a magnificent batting performance, England all-rounder Ben Stokes smashed his maiden World Cup century. Stokes came out of ODI retirement to take part in England’s title defence campaign, but it was a poor show overall. Stokes' century against Netherlands at MCA Stadium in Pune has given a small reason for English fans to smile. Stokes played consecutive fifty-plus knocks in the ICC Cricket World Cup 2023 after a poor start.

Ben Stokes missed the first three games for England in the ongoing World Cup, which made England play with a different set of 11 players than they were expected to walk in against New Zealand in the opening game.
Ben Stokes played a magnificent inning
Ben Stokes completed his maiden World Cup century with 78 balls. He played a reverse sweep to Dutch pacer Paul van Meekeren to complete his career milestone. Stokes played a crucial role in England’s first-ever World Cup win in 2019. Strokes started cautiously in his innings as England kept losing wickets at the other end. Stokes played a crisis manager role once again for his team and took his team to a big 339 runs total in 50 overs.
Apart from Ben Stokes, opener Dawid Malan (87) and all-rounder Chris Woaked also batted brilliantly for England and steered their team to a mammoth total against Dutch. After a decent top-order start provided by Dawid Malan, England lost the plot in the middle overs, and they were 6 down in 192 runs. Harry Brook (11), Jos Buttler (5), and Moeen Ali (4) departed in quick succession. From here, Woakes stood up along with Stokes.
Ben Stokes and Chris Woakes added a 129-run partnership for seven wickets in just 13 overs, which took England into a commanding position. Woakes departed after scoring 51 on 45 balls with five fours and a six. Ben Stokes also departed in the final over after scoring 108 runs on 84 balls with six fours and six sixes. England needs to defend 339 runs to win the game and take a stride forward for their ICC Champions Trophy 2025 qualification.
